New quartet to spearhead inspiration at University of Huddersfield

Students at the University of Huddersfield will be inspired by a quartet of world class brass musicians — and you can find out more at a special Open Day this week.

Huddersfield
  Four new tutors will help inspire students at the University of Huddersfield

The University of Huddersfield has announced that it will be holding a special Open Day on Friday 30th November to invite prospective students to find out more about the type of courses it has to offer.

Brass students will be especially interested to learn that four new musicians will join the music department.

Cornet and trombone

UoH Head of Brass, Richard Ward told 4BR: "We're delighted to welcome a new quartet of fantastic musicians in Kirsty Abbotts on cornet, Kevin Holbrough on jazz trombone, David Nesbitt-Rex on tuba and Daniel Thomas on euphonium.

Kirsty is one of the leading and most respected cornet players in the world and a Yamaha Performance Artist. As a graduate of the University, it's fantastic that she will now be able to inspire the next generation of students.

As everyone knows, Kirsty is a remarkable performer with a cornet sound that has enchanted audiences and adjudicators alike — as her amazing list of solo accolades and awards show.

Kevin is one of the leading 'go to' jazz trombone and session musicians. Whether it be pop, jazz, commercial recordings or tour groups. He is regarded in such high regard by his playing peers and associates and it is a great opportunity for students to learn form him."

Tuba and euphonium

He added: "We are especially pleased that tuba players will benefit from the skills of David Nesbitt-Rex — rightly regarded as one of the finest tuba players of his generation.

As well as a remarkable career in brass bands with the likes of Black Dyke and many of the UK's leading orchestras, his breadth of performance knowledge from solo engagements, chamber music, to rock/pop/electronic and avant-garde will make him an essential addition to our team.

And as for an inspirational euphonium player — there can be none better than Daniel Thomas of Black Dyke.

A former BBC Radio 2 Young Brass Award winner he is regarded as the finest young euphonium player of his generation."
